Have the big #AI firms become too big to bail? Dr Akhil Bhardwaj from @uniofbathsom.bsky.social argues that the dotcom bubble is the wrong analogy for the AI sector – we need to be looking at the banking crisis and bailout. Read the blog post: blogs.bath.ac.uk/iprblog/2025...
If the AI bubble does burst, taxpayers could end up with the bill
In this post, Dr Akhil Bhardwaj argues that the dotcom bubble is the wrong analogy for the AI sector – we need to be looking at the banking crisis and bailout.  Dr Akhil Bhardwaj is an Associate Pr…

IPR research by @mattdickson.bsky.social highlights that the government’s policy to raise the participation age in England – the age up to which young people must be in education, employment or training - to 18 has had limited impact. buff.ly/Wk3BP1m
Keeping young people in learning until the age of 18 – does it work?
This report examines the design, implementation and impact of the Raising of the Participation Age (RPA) in England.

Mothers still shoulder most of the “mental load”- keeping family life running even when they’re the main earners. New research by @leahruppanner.bsky.social, @anacweeks.bsky.social and @helenkowalewska.bsky.social shows how this blocks gender equality.

🔗 buff.ly/7EBvsuN

@uk.theconversation.com
Earning more doesn’t lighten mothers’ mental loads – they do more regardless
New research by Leah Ruppanner, Ana Catalano Weeks and Helen Kowalewska reveals that the “mental load” of managing households still falls mainly on mothers – even when they work full-time or out-ea…
